Ohm resistance, measured in ohms (Ω), refers to the electrical resistance of the vape coil. Essentially, it determines how much power is required to heat the coil and produce vapor. In vaping, the resistance of the coil plays a vital role in defining the overall experience, including the amount of vapor produced, the flavor intensity, and the throat hit. Generally, coils come in various resistances, commonly ranging from 0.1 ohms for sub-ohm devices to over 2 ohms for more traditional setups.
To fully appreciate the significance of normal ohm resistance, it is essential to understand the relationship between resistance, wattage, and battery safety. Lower resistance coils, such as those at 0.1 to 1.0 ohms, require higher wattage to operate effectively. This increased power results in larger vapor clouds and more intense flavors but also comes with a higher demand on the battery. It is crucial to pair low-resistance coils with high-quality batteries capable of handling the increased output without risking overheating or battery failure.
Conversely, higher resistance coils (1.0 ohms and above) are more forgiving in terms of battery strain and can be used with lower wattages. These setups are generally favored for mouth-to-lung (MTL) vaping, where the experience mimics traditional smoking with a focus on flavor over massive vapor production. High-resistance coils also tend to extend battery life, making them an ideal choice for those who prefer a more casual vaping experience.
Understanding the type of vaping style you prefer will help determine the appropriate resistance for your coils. For vapers who enjoy large clouds and intense flavors, low-resistance options will be the way to go. In contrast, those who prioritize flavor and a smoother throat hit may find satisfaction with higher resistance coils.
